Generally, selling or renting existing residential premises are input-taxed sales and do not include GST. However, if the residential premise is considered 'new', it is a taxable sale and GST is applicable. However, the … WebApr 17, 2024 · There are certain exceptions where goods and services tax (“ GST ”) may not be applicable, but where commercial real estate is sold between unrelated parties, GST is almost always applicable at the rate of 5% of the purchase price. The obligation under the ETA is for the vendor to collect and remit GST on the sale unless an exemption applies. park n fly seatac airport
